Steve Looker
Award winning filmmaker Steve Looker has worked within commercials, film and TV for many years. His short film, 'Sacrifice' gained high praise from the industry at large and was funded by the regional arts funding and UK Film Council. Steve's cross-role career in commercials, TV and indie-films steadily progressed, making short films, commercials, working with writers, writing features and directing. Steve has learned his craft directing many hours of footage on tight schedules. His directorial 'vision' marries striking visual panache to a writers understanding of story and structure. Clearly a visual director, Steve's strength is in his cinematic vision and his ability to encourage great performances from actors. Having often worked with seasoned actors, Steve has especially shone when working with fledgling performers. Steve personally believes one of his greatest strengths is his ability to work with actors, to help them recognise realistic human behaviour and to give all his films a powerful cinematic vision. Award Winning Shorts - Alarmed, Cold Blood and Sacrifice. Historical Disasters - Black Christmas (TV Feature) 2006, Desperate Measures (Feature Film) 2011 (Distributed by Scanbox).
Gary Looker
PRODUCER, WRITER
Bio: Gary Looker has had a passion for all things creative from an early age, at 12 he formed a band with school friends and played to classmates and family alike. His love for music developed further throughout the 90's writing and recording. Whilst singing with 'Strange Weather', a Manchester based indie band, Gary had a reasonable amount of success supporting 'Elbow', 'Audioweb' and 'Trixibelle' producing and selling CD's throughout the UK. Gary is a story teller who likes to keep his audiences guessing and entertains them with adventures via misadventure, which he did to great effect on a short film called 'Sacrifice' that was self financed with his brother (Director). The film was officially selected for 'The Limelight Awards' in London 2009 where it won Best Short film in the Drama category and Best Film of the night. Early 2009, Gary had an incredible desire to write a Hitchcock-esque thriller, so Gary penned a feature film called 'Four Divisions of the Soul', this script has been optioned by FOR Films (Frames of Reference Films) whom are based in London, they are currently looking to raise the budget to make the film. 2010, Gary was successfully shortlisted with 16 other up and coming writers to work alongside Warp X films & Northwest Vision and Media to write an original feature film.
